[snip] > +/** > + * phase_sdram_init() - Check if this is the phase where SDRAM init happens > + * > + * Returns: true to do SDRAM init in this phase, false to not > + */ > +static bool phase_sdram_init(void) > +{ > + return spl_phase() == PHASE_TPL || > + (!IS_ENABLED(CONFIG_TPL) && !spl_in_proper()); This still need to check for !IS_ENABLED(CONFIG_ROCKCHIP_EXTERNAL_TPL) to be correct, else you must build with both CONFIG_TPL and CONFIG_ROCKCHIP_EXTERNAL_TPL or the generated SPL will incorrectly try to initialize DRAM. DRAM should only be initialized in TPL or ROCKCHIP_EXTERNAL_TPL, or if none of them are defined in SPL. All other phases should just read and report dram size. Regards, Jonas > +} > + [snip]
